Monoblock Refrigeration: Performance and Benefits Described

Monoblock refrigeration designs represent a increasingly popular trend in commercial and industrial refrigeration applications. Unlike standard setups with separate components, these systems integrate the compressor, condenser, and evaporator into a single block. This design provides several notable upsides, primarily centered around improved efficiency. The reduced plumbing run reduces refrigerant charge and escape, leading to lower energy consumption. Furthermore, single-block units typically include advanced controls that enhance operating parameters, further boosting efficiency.

Installation and Maintenance Tips for Monoblock Refrigeration

Proper placement and ongoing maintenance are vital for maximizing the performance of your monoblock refrigeration system . Begin with a complete assessment of the site to ensure adequate ventilation and reach for maintenance. Firmly mount the monoblock, paying close heed to manufacturer guidelines . After initial startup, check the running temperatures and load – any anomalies should be addressed promptly.

  • Periodically vacuum the condenser coils to avoid efficiency degradation .
  • Examine the coolant levels and remedy any escapes.
  • Schedule routine maintenance with a qualified engineer .
Finally , diligent regard to these details will substantially increase the functional life of your monoblock refrigeration system .
